You may find yourself quenched by pots. Most PvPers carry pots, which will neutralize your poison instantly.

By the way, poison is still capped at GM, as it was 9 years ago.

If you want to play a PvP mage template, I'd recommend one of the classics:
Scribe/Wrestle/Mage
120 Mage
120 Wrestle
120 Eval
120 Med
120 Resist
100 Scribe
20 whatever

Necro/Mage
120 Mage (use mage weapon, crystalline ring, inquis, and orny)
120 Eval
120 Med
120 Necro
120 SS
120 Resist

Poison fields are really nice, but people instacure with pots. Which renders nearly 100 points on that template useless. Necro mages, bushi Mage, and ninjit mages are all viable options. There are several templates posted for all of these. Use the search option. Some people run 60 necro for evil omen only as well. Happy hunting.
